Solarflare and Solace Demonstrate Superior Market Data Performance Metrics
Hardware acceleration collaboration produces new low-latency benchmarks
Solarflare® Communications, a provider of high-performance 10 Gigabit Ethernet (10GbE) solutions, today announced an alliance with Solace Systems, the leading provider of hardware-based middleware, to ensure and facilitate the success of customers using the two companies’ products. Test results were published to show the ultra-low latency performance that can be achieved using technology from Solace and Solarflare over a 10GbE network. This alliance formalizes Solarflare and Solace actively working together to deliver robust, high-throughput, low-latency messaging to financial services and high-performance computing firms.
The tests measured the latency of market data being routed between publishers and subscribers, each using Solarflare Solarstorm® 10GbE SFP+ server adapters and Enterprise OpenOnload™ kernel bypass software, through a Solace high-speed message router. When handling 1,000,000 market data messages per second, the platform exhibited very low latency and jitter – an average latency of just 24 microseconds and a 99.9th percentile latency of 29 microseconds. Latency remained low and consistent even at much higher rates. For example, at 5,000,000 market data messages per second, average latency was 35 microseconds and 99.9th percentile latency was 46 microseconds.
All tests were performed with standard product configurations; customers can expect to reproduce these results with the same equipment and configurations. Detailed test results are available in a whitepaper on Solace’s Web site.

“For successful electronic trading, consistent latency is as or more important than absolute latency,” said Shawn McAllister, CTO at Solace Systems. “With Solarflare’s Solarstorm adapter capabilities and OpenOnload kernel bypass, variability in software jitter is minimized and, when combined with message filtering and fanout in hardware, it provides a highly predictable system – even in the face of extreme market peaks.”
